about summary refs log tree commit diff
path: root/src
diff options
context:
space:
mode:
authorAkira Moroo <retrage01@gmail.com>2021-11-12 05:33:40 +0000
committerAkira Moroo <retrage01@gmail.com>2021-11-12 06:13:18 +0000
commitd63d69a1f66e00f453e358662527fbd78361147d (patch)
tree2b33c7cdabbcea77c0f01164affac41a7a79cca5 /src
parent9100f3c416707d926fc100d4441cf32bb1da6dd6 (diff)
downloadafl++-d63d69a1f66e00f453e358662527fbd78361147d.tar.gz
Clarify usage message for ARM CoreSight mode
REF:
https://github.com/AFLplusplus/AFLplusplus/pull/1156#issuecomment-966196217

Signed-off-by: Akira Moroo <retrage01@gmail.com>
Diffstat (limited to 'src')
-rw-r--r--src/afl-analyze.c2
-rw-r--r--src/afl-fuzz.c2
-rw-r--r--src/afl-showmap.c2
-rw-r--r--src/afl-tmin.c1
4 files changed, 4 insertions, 3 deletions
diff --git a/src/afl-analyze.c b/src/afl-analyze.c
index c8b82428..4872c60d 100644
--- a/src/afl-analyze.c
+++ b/src/afl-analyze.c
@@ -848,7 +848,7 @@ static void usage(u8 *argv0) {
       "  -f file       - input file read by the tested program (stdin)\n"
       "  -t msec       - timeout for each run (%u ms)\n"
       "  -m megs       - memory limit for child process (%u MB)\n"
-      "  -A            - use binary-only instrumentation (CoreSight mode)\n"
+      "  -A            - use binary-only instrumentation (ARM CoreSight mode)\n"
       "  -O            - use binary-only instrumentation (FRIDA mode)\n"
       "  -Q            - use binary-only instrumentation (QEMU mode)\n"
       "  -U            - use unicorn-based instrumentation (Unicorn mode)\n"
diff --git a/src/afl-fuzz.c b/src/afl-fuzz.c
index 99eebfaa..6538e0a0 100644
--- a/src/afl-fuzz.c
+++ b/src/afl-fuzz.c
@@ -113,7 +113,7 @@ static void usage(u8 *argv0, int more_help) {
       "maximum.\n"
       "  -m megs       - memory limit for child process (%u MB, 0 = no limit "
       "[default])\n"
-      "  -A            - use binary-only instrumentation (CoreSight mode)\n"
+      "  -A            - use binary-only instrumentation (ARM CoreSight mode)\n"
       "  -O            - use binary-only instrumentation (FRIDA mode)\n"
       "  -Q            - use binary-only instrumentation (QEMU mode)\n"
       "  -U            - use unicorn-based instrumentation (Unicorn mode)\n"
diff --git a/src/afl-showmap.c b/src/afl-showmap.c
index daaed767..4c207d62 100644
--- a/src/afl-showmap.c
+++ b/src/afl-showmap.c
@@ -845,7 +845,7 @@ static void usage(u8 *argv0) {
       "  -t msec    - timeout for each run (none)\n"
       "  -m megs    - memory limit for child process (%u MB)\n"
       "  -O         - use binary-only instrumentation (FRIDA mode)\n"
-      "  -P         - use binary-only instrumentation (CoreSight mode)\n"
+      "  -P         - use binary-only instrumentation (ARM CoreSight mode)\n"
       "  -Q         - use binary-only instrumentation (QEMU mode)\n"
       "  -U         - use Unicorn-based instrumentation (Unicorn mode)\n"
       "  -W         - use qemu-based instrumentation with Wine (Wine mode)\n"
diff --git a/src/afl-tmin.c b/src/afl-tmin.c
index 212b6251..42883404 100644
--- a/src/afl-tmin.c
+++ b/src/afl-tmin.c
@@ -866,6 +866,7 @@ static void usage(u8 *argv0) {
       "  -f file       - input file read by the tested program (stdin)\n"
       "  -t msec       - timeout for each run (%u ms)\n"
       "  -m megs       - memory limit for child process (%u MB)\n"
+      "  -A            - use binary-only instrumentation (ARM CoreSight mode)\n"
       "  -O            - use binary-only instrumentation (FRIDA mode)\n"
       "  -Q            - use binary-only instrumentation (QEMU mode)\n"
       "  -U            - use unicorn-based instrumentation (Unicorn mode)\n"